Poroshenko said, when reduced the price of the petrol

The President of Ukraine said that the decline in prices for liquefied gas is expected in mid-September.

The price of liquefied petroleum gas should decline in the second half of September. This was stated by President of Ukraine Petro Poroshenko today during a visit to Lviv region.

Poroshenko noted that a significant proportion of drivers behind the vehicles with liquefied gas, and a sharp increase in prices can not remain without reaction of the authorities. “I want to emphasize that we have carried out the necessary consultations with the government, I spoke with the Prime Minister, we are absolutely clear and agreed approaches. Position one: the anti-monopoly Committee should take all measures to prevent monopoly and growth rates, checked all gas suppliers. And if it is discovered the fact of high profits, those who allowed it, will be fined, and the situation will return to normal,” he said.

According to Poroshenko, the second component is the geopolitical situation. “In the context of a hybrid war, when the main supplier of liquefied natural gas was the Russian Federation, decisions were made about the withdrawal or restriction of supply, just as has happened with natural gas. We must learn to live in the conditions of hybrid war”, – he said.

The President noted that ministries and producers to this request for production of liquefied natural gas, and blocked amounts from Russia should be compensated Ukrainian production.

“We expect results within two to three weeks, and in the second half of September, tasked… to reduce the price of liquefied petroleum gas and to bring to justice those who committed irregularities, if the facts are established”, – he said. Poroshenko noted that to clarify the situation will be brought Natspolitsiya and prosecutors.
